
JACKSON, Tenn. – On April 19, the Union University softball team won game one against the University of Montevallo 9-1 in five innings. With the win, Union improves to 26-18 overall (14-11 GSC), while Montevallo falls to 22-23 overall (13-12 GSC).
The Lady Bulldogs jumped out to an early lead when they batted around in the second inning and scored seven runs. Brooke Puckett led off the inning with a solo shot to center field. Several batters later, Macey Neal added a grand slam to break the game open. Courtney Marler followed with a solo homerun of her own. The Falcons scored a run in the top of the third. Then Bryleigh Carneal singled in the home half of the inning to drive in both Mackenzi David and Mallory Hildebrand. Union was able to hold on to their 9-1 to win in five innings.
The Lady Bulldogs had nine hits in the game. David and Carneal had two hits each, and Macey Neal, Sarah Kate Thompson, Marler, Puckett, and Hildebrand added one hit a piece. Macey Neal led in RBIs with four.
Riley Vaughn dominated in the circle, pitching all five innings and striking out eight Falcons while walking one and allowing only one run, which was unearned, on three hits. With the win, she improves to 9-4 on the season.
